Food Trucks are defined as being fully enclosed trucks or trailers where the operator stands within the unit to serve or prepare food. A sink with three compartments for washing, rinsing, and sanitizing of equipment and utensils, along with drain boards for soiled and clean items shall also be present. The restaurant hot-water requirements for dish-washing vary by state, but most health departments require a water temperature of anywhere from 140 to 165 degrees Fahrenheit.
